Michael A. Kelly “Mike” “Viking”, age 56, of Plymouth, passed away unexpectedly Tuesday (February
12, 2019).
He was born on June 16, 1962 in Sheboygan Falls, WI, a son of Curtis and Catherine (Carroll) Kelly.
Mike attended Sheboygan Falls grade schools and graduated from Sheboygan Falls High School in 1980.
He was a great meat cutter his entire life and was currently employed at Rick’s Piggly Wiggly in Kiel. He
previously worked at Plymouth Pick ‘n Save and Miesfeld’s Meat Market in Sheboygan.
Mike enjoyed golfing, basketball, working out, listening to the “Cars”, watching sports – especially his
beloved Minnesota Vikings and the LA Lakers, and most of all spending time with his kids and watching
Cheers.
Survivors include his four children: Michaela, Alex, Carly all of Plymouth and Maleena of Sheboygan
Falls; Parents: Curtis and Catherine Kelly of Springfield, MO; Brothers and sisters: Dan “Boone” Kelly,
Colleen Kelly, Sean (Ruth) Kelly, and Shannon (Kevin) Pierce; and His former spouse: Ann Lensmire.
He is also survived by many nieces, nephews, aunts, uncles, other relatives and friends.
